用HPLC法和氨基酸分析仪测定多维氨基酸片中18种氨基酸

Determination of 18 kinds of amino acids in multi-amino-acid tablets by RP-HPLC method and amino acid analyzer

【摘要】 目的:RP-HPLC法和氨基酸分析仪(amino acid analyzer,AAA)法测定氨基酸含量的比较。方法:采用Agilent高效液相色谱系统和日立835-50氨基酸分析仪测定多维氨基酸片中18种氨基酸的含量。RP-HPLC法采用C18柱和邻苯二甲醛柱前衍生化进行,AAA法采用离子交换色谱柱和茚三酮柱后衍生化进行。结果:HPLC法和AAA法的变异系数分别<1.5%和3%,最小检测量分别为3 pmol和30 pmol。HPLC法的测定值与AAA的测定值有相关性。两种测定方法的平均相对偏差为5.74%(0.24%~9.60%)。结论:两种方法都可用于测定氨基酸,但测定结果存在差异。

【Abstract】 Objective: To compare the methods of RP-HPLC and amino acid analyzer(AAA) for determining concentrations of amino acids.Methods: Eighteen kinds of amino acids in multi-amino-acid tablets were measured by an Agilent HPLC and Hitachi 835-50 amino acid analyzer.One C18 column was used for HPLC method with o-pathalaldehyde precolumn derivation.An ion exchange chromatography column was used for AAA method with ninhydrin postcolumn derivation.Results: The coefficients of variation of HPLC and AAA methods were less than 1.5% and 3.0%,respectively.The minimal detectable(limit) was 3 pmol for HPLC method and 30 pmol for AAA method.The results obtained from RP-HPLC were correlated to those of AAA method.The average relative standard deviation of the two methods was 5.74%(ranged from 0.24% to 9.60%).Conclusion: Both methods can be used to determine the concentrations of amino acids,but there is difference between the results of the two methods.
